What is 320 cm in inches?

320 cm is 125.9843 inches. This answer uses the same formula as the calculator above, so you can change the input value and compare nearby conversions without leaving the page.

Formula

To convert centimeters to inches, divide the centimeter value by 2.54. For example, 30 cm is about 11.811 inches.
